Stayed on a solo trip this weekend and very mixed reviews. I was in a tiny teardrop camper and was surrounded by huge trailers. They only had fully serviced sites (water/electrity/sewer) so I had to pay for these even though I don't use them. This made it quite an expensive stay for my size/type trailer. When I am solo, most campgrounds put me on unserviced tent sites as its smaller then most tents (4'x8') which are less $. Absolutely no privacy at this place, there are lots of beautiful old trees but they provide no privacy. you will see and hear everything your neighbors do and say. However, the resort is really well maintained, nice older but clean washrooms and showers. When I arrived, there was a truck parked in my site but it was quickly handled by the staff, and I got to choose from a few sites. Lots of activities to keep you busy-I saw people playing soccer, tennis, horseshoes, shuffleboard, volleyball and lots of little play areas. The pools were closed, but looked nice. The beach was a nice short walk away. I would not come back solo in my small trailer, too expensive and no privacy. But I would come here with our bigger trailer with friends or family.
